About the Business Unit
Marngoneet Correctional Centre and Karreenga Annex is a medium security facility that houses a mix of sentenced and remand men and is located 6km north-west of Lara, 20km from the centre of Geelong and about 70km from Melbourne. The role of the facility is to contain men in custody safely, securely and humanely, focusing on the individual needs of the men with the aim of providing a successful transition back into the community or on their continued journey through the prison system. The facility has a strong focus on achieving positive outcomes and provides a range of engaged services. Our highly skilled workforce provides supervision and case management and are dedicated to enhancing opportunities to strengthen prisoner pathways.
About the Role
The role of Offender Management Officer is to act as “change agents”, through the practice of mentoring and training custodial staff regarding offender management practices, promoting good practice through quality assurance activities and developing/improving their locations offender management processes to ensure they are in line with the Offender Management Framework.
This position will require direct prisoner contact and involve weekend and public holiday work, remunerated in accordance with the applicable provision of the VPS Determination.
Some of your duties will include:
- Support the implementation of Offender Management initiatives and processes at his/her prison location(s), including contributing to the promotion of positive culture change within the organisation.
- Provide mentoring to case workers regarding offender management processes including case planning; strategy implementation; motivating compliance and monitoring progress of prisoners on their caseload.
- Support the development and implementation strategies for quality assurance and continuous improvement in the execution of offender management initiatives.
